Visteon Corporation Current Ratio for the Trailing 12 Months (TTM) ending June 30, 2025: 1.82

Visteon Corporation Current Ratio is 1.82 for the Trailing 12 Months (TTM) ending June 30, 2025, a 3.29% change year over year. Current ratio represents the short-term liquidity measurement, showing current assets' coverage of liabilities. Higher ratio implies better ability to meet short-term obligations.
  • Visteon Corporation Current Ratio for the Trailing 12 Months (TTM) ending June 30, 2024 was 1.76, a 4.13% change year over year.
  • Visteon Corporation Current Ratio for the Trailing 12 Months (TTM) ending June 30, 2023 was 1.69, a -1.54% change year over year.
  • Visteon Corporation Current Ratio for the Trailing 12 Months (TTM) ending June 30, 2022 was 1.71, a 4.67% change year over year.
  • Visteon Corporation Current Ratio for the Trailing 12 Months (TTM) ending June 30, 2021 was 1.64, a -16.20% change year over year.
